On Tuesday 13 August 2013 11:51:51 Michael Bohlender wrote:
> Hi,
> 
> my mentor and I would like to get a second opinion from a plasma developer
> regarding pixel based margins in plasma active applications. The question
> emerged from https://git.reviewboard.kde.org/r/112013/ but is obviously a
> general problem that needs to be solved the same way throughout the entire
> application.
> 
> Should I use a fixed pixel size for the margins/spacing or should I use
> something relational to the font size?
> If so, is "theme.defaultFont.mSize.width" the right thing to use in this
> case?

never, never, ever pixel sizes ;)

mSize is fine, or also the recent addition

units.gridUnit

units is a global object that is automatically registered when you import 
plasma components, so you can just access it.
